Ribonucleotides
Known as:
Phosphates, Ribonucleoside
, Ribonucleotides [Chemical/Ingredient]
, ribonucleotide
Expand
Nucleotides in which the purine or pyrimidine base is combined with ribose. (Dorland, 28th ed)
